AI智能体网关Clawdbot爆火,能否引领技术新潮流?

一、技术爆火:从GitHub星标到硬件抢购潮

2026年开年,一款名为Clawdbot的AI智能体网关在开发者社区引发轰动。短短数日内,其GitHub仓库星标数突破5万,成为开源领域的现象级项目。更令人意外的是,这款软件工具的流行甚至带动了某款硬件设备的抢购热潮——开发者为充分发挥其性能,纷纷升级硬件配置,形成“软件+硬件”的协同增长效应。

Clawdbot的核心定位是多模态AI智能体网关,其设计初衷是解决AI应用开发中的三大痛点:

  1. 异构模型整合:支持文本、图像、语音等多模态模型的统一接入与调度;
  2. 低延迟推理优化:通过动态批处理与硬件加速技术,将端到端延迟控制在毫秒级;
  3. 开发效率提升:提供可视化编排工具与预置模板,降低AI应用开发门槛。

二、技术架构:解密Clawdbot的核心设计

Clawdbot的技术架构可分为三层(如图1所示):

  1. ┌───────────────┐ ┌───────────────┐ ┌───────────────┐
  2. 接入层 控制层 执行层
  3. (API Gateway)│←──▶│ (Orchestrator)│←──▶│ (Worker Pool)│
  4. └───────────────┘ └───────────────┘ └───────────────┘
  5. ┌───────────────────────────────────────────────────────┐
  6. 基础设施层
  7. (容器编排/GPU调度/存储系统)
  8. └───────────────────────────────────────────────────────┘

1. 接入层:智能路由与协议转换

  • 支持gRPC、RESTful、WebSocket等多协议接入
  • 动态路由算法根据请求特征选择最优执行节点
  • 内置流量整形模块,防止突发请求导致系统过载

2. 控制层:工作流编排引擎
核心创新在于其基于DAG的动态编排能力

  1. # 示例:语音交互工作流定义
  2. workflow_def = {
  3. "nodes": [
  4. {"id": "asr", "type": "model", "params": {"model": "whisper-large"}},
  5. {"id": "nlu", "type": "model", "params": {"model": "bert-base"}},
  6. {"id": "response", "type": "template", "params": {"template_id": "greeting"}}
  7. ],
  8. "edges": [
  9. {"source": "asr", "target": "nlu"},
  10. {"source": "nlu", "target": "response"}
  11. ]
  12. }
  • 支持条件分支与循环结构
  • 实时监控各节点性能,动态调整执行路径
  • 提供可视化编排界面,非技术人员也可快速上手

3. 执行层:异构计算资源池

  • 统一抽象CPU/GPU/NPU计算资源
  • 动态批处理技术提升资源利用率
  • 内置模型缓存机制,减少重复加载开销

三、应用场景:从个人开发到企业级部署

1. 开发者友好型工具链

  • 本地开发环境:通过Docker镜像快速启动完整开发环境
  • 调试工具集:集成请求追踪、日志分析、性能监控功能
  • 插件市场:支持第三方扩展模块的即插即用

2. 企业级解决方案

  • 多租户隔离:基于Kubernetes的命名空间隔离机制
  • 弹性伸缩:根据负载自动调整Worker节点数量
  • 安全合规:内置数据加密与访问控制模块

3. 典型用例

  • 智能客服系统:整合语音识别、自然语言理解、对话管理模块
  • 多媒体内容分析:同时处理图像分类、OCR识别、音频转写任务
  • 实时推荐引擎:结合用户画像与上下文信息进行个性化推荐

四、技术挑战与解决方案

1. 模型兼容性问题

  • 挑战:不同框架训练的模型接口差异大
  • 解决方案
    • 开发通用模型适配器层
    • 提供ONNX格式转换工具
    • 维护主流模型签名库

2. 资源调度优化

  • 挑战:多模态任务资源需求差异显著
  • 解决方案
    • 基于强化学习的调度算法
    • 细粒度资源配额管理
    • 冷启动优化技术

3. 分布式一致性

  • 挑战:工作流跨节点执行时的状态同步
  • 解决方案
    • 采用Raft协议实现强一致性
    • 引入事件溯源模式
    • 提供最终一致性模式选项

五、未来展望:技术演进方向

1. 边缘计算集成

  • 开发轻量化版本支持边缘设备部署
  • 设计边缘-云端协同推理机制

2. 自动化运维体系

  • 基于Prometheus的智能告警系统
  • 自动故障诊断与自愈能力
  • 资源使用预测与自动优化

3. 生态建设规划

  • 设立开发者基金鼓励社区贡献
  • 建立模型认证体系保障质量
  • 推出企业支持服务计划

六、开发者指南:快速上手Clawdbot

1. 环境准备

  1. # 安装依赖
  2. sudo apt-get install docker.io nvidia-docker2
  3. # 启动开发环境
  4. docker run -d --gpus all -p 8080:8080 clawdbot/dev-env:latest

2. 第一个AI应用

  1. from clawdbot import WorkflowBuilder
  2. # 创建工作流
  3. wf = WorkflowBuilder() \
  4. .add_node("asr", model="whisper-tiny") \
  5. .add_node("nlu", model="distilbert-base") \
  6. .add_node("tts", model="fastspeech2") \
  7. .connect("asr", "nlu") \
  8. .connect("nlu", "tts")
  9. # 部署工作流
  10. wf.deploy(name="voice_assistant", replicas=3)

3. 性能调优技巧

  • 合理设置批处理大小(建议从32开始测试)
  • 启用模型量化减少内存占用
  • 使用连接池管理数据库连接

结语:现象级背后的技术逻辑

Clawdbot的爆火并非偶然,其成功源于对AI应用开发痛点的精准把握:通过统一网关架构降低系统复杂度,借助智能编排提升开发效率,最终实现“让AI应用开发像搭积木一样简单”的愿景。随着技术生态的完善,这类工具有望成为AI基础设施的重要组成部分,推动行业进入“智能体即服务”的新阶段。

对于开发者而言,现在正是参与这个开源项目的最佳时机——无论是贡献代码、开发插件,还是基于框架构建应用,都能在这个快速增长的生态中找到自己的位置。而企业用户则可通过评估其架构设计,为未来的AI基础设施选型提供重要参考。